Just a few sayings penned down by a dwarf

-Never trust a beardless dwarf. They have something to hide along with their beards.

-Don't put all your nuggets in the forge at once.

-Don't put all your ore in one cart.

-Don't count all your ingots before they're smelted.

-Leave gnomes' work in gnomes' hands.

-You don't put a medal on a dwarf before the war is over.

-Even a failure at a forge has it's reason. Otherwise Dorand would have recycled the Gray Dwarves.

-The stone can sit in one place for centuries and will never complain. Be as the stone, and learn its patience.
